MALVERN MASTERSIZER 2000
0.02 to 2000 microns, wet dispersions, and dry powders
Reliable particle sizing requires a systematic approach, as is
clearly set out in the ISO13320 standard. Key aspects of the measurements
are efficient sample dispersion and the use of standard operating
procedures. In the design of the Malvern Mastersizer 2000, sample
dispersion and standard operating procedures are fully integrated,
thereby meeting the need for global comparability of results.

Efficient dispersion
Particle size measurements need to be made using well dispersed,
homogeneous samples without introduced sampling bias. Efficient
dispersion is the key, which is why with the Malvern Mastersizer
has a range of dispersion units, each optimised for particular types
of materials. Samples can be dispersed either wet or dry, using
water or solvents, with rapid change over between methods.

ISO and Standard Operating Procedures.
ISO details the requirements for Standard Operating Procedures.
The Mastersizer 2000 features a wizard for step by step development
of SOPs, which guides the operator through the measurement process.
A high level of security ensures that the procedures are always
applied, providing global harmonisation of results. The system is
fully validated, including compliance with 21 CFR part11. The ISO
standard also states the importance of choosing the correct optical
model. It recommends that Mie theory be used for particles below
50 microns and that it be applied across the full size range. The
extensive Mastersizer data base provides for the full implementation
of Mie theory.
MALVERN MASTERSIZER MICRO
0.3 to 300 microns, wet dispersions
The unique folded optics of the Mastersizer Micro gives it a small
footprint requiring minimal bench space. Pre programmed icons make
instrument set up and analysis easy so that even inexperienced users
can perform measurements quickly and reproducibly.
The optics are aligned automatically, and there are no lenses to
change. Samples are presented in a standard 800ml lab beaker. The
integral 'dip-in' probe provides sample agitation, sonication, and
circulation through the flow cell. The cell is very accessible and
easy to clean.
The micro utilises Malverns extensive software experience applying
full Mie theory algorithms together with the Fraunhofer approximation.
